Post-Workout Nutrition: Fuel Your Body Right You’ve just completed a grueling workout, pushing yourself harder than ever before. What you do next is just as important as the effort you put in during your exercise routine. What you eat post-workout is critical for recovery, muscle growth, and overall fitness gains. The best way to fuel your body after a workout is by consuming a meal or snack that contains both carbohydrates and protein. Carbs replenish your glycogen stores, the source of energy for your muscles, while protein provides the amino acids necessary for muscle repair and growth. So, what are the best foods to eat after a workout? Our data shows some great options: First up, we have a delicious-looking dish of scrambled eggs with veggies and avocado. This meal contains protein from the eggs and healthy fats from the avocado, not to mention a dose of fiber and vitamins from the veggies. Throw in a slice of whole-grain toast for some extra carbs, and you’re set for a post-workout feast. Next, we have a tempting smoothie bowl made with frozen berries, banana, Greek yogurt, and almond butter. This combo provides carbs from the fruit and yogurt, protein from the yogurt and almond butter, and healthy fats from the almond butter. Plus, it tastes like dessert! If you’re in the mood for a savory snack, try a turkey or chicken wrap with veggies and hummus. You’ll get protein from the meat and hummus, carbs from the wrap and veggies, and healthy fats from the hummus. Plus, wrapping everything up in a whole-grain tortilla is an easy way to add more fiber to your diet. Last but not least, we have a classic favorite: chocolate milk. Yup, you read that right. Chocolate milk is an excellent post-workout drink because it contains both carbs and protein in a convenient, portable package. Plus, the chocolate flavor makes it feel like a treat after a hard workout. No matter what food you choose, be sure to hydrate yourself as well. Water is the best option, but if you’ve really worked up a sweat and need to replenish your electrolytes, consider a sports drink or coconut water. In conclusion, post-workout nutrition is key to getting the most out of your exercise routine. Aim for a meal or snack that contains both carbs and protein, and don’t forget to drink plenty of water. With the right fuel, you’ll be stronger, fitter, and more ready to crush your next workout.
